About this match
Lea Ma enters this Newport opener with three wins from her last five matches, while favourite Mananchaya Sawangkaew has two victories over the same stretch. That recent form contrast makes the early market an interesting point of reference — the Thai player opens as a heavy favourite despite a slight dip in consistency compared to her opponent.
On grass in Newport, as part of the build-up to Wimbledon, surface conditions can shift the usual dynamics. Ma’s wins have come against Clervie Ngounoue, Elvina Kalieva, and Violeta Martinez, while Sawangkaew defeated Caroline Dolehide and Alycia Parks. Neither player has faced the other before, so there is no head-to-head record to assess. That leaves the first odds and recent results as the main pre-match data, with the underdog bringing a slightly sharper recent run into the contest.
The early prices for WTA Newport odds reflect Sawangkaew’s status as the lower-priced player, but Ma’s form edge offers a counterpoint worth considering on the grass surface ahead of Wimbledon.
